Solution Overview
Problem
Manual detection and registration of databases in backup systems are error-prone and inefficient, especially in large and complex data management environments, where rapid data growth and complexity require reliable backup and recovery solutions.
Innovation Solution
A networked computing system with a backup node cluster that automatically discovers undiscovered databases by installing a backup agent, registering the host, and triggering a discovery process to receive metadata, enabling communication with the discovered database.

In some examples, a networked computing system comprises a backup node cluster of a backup service in communication with a host database node cluster of a host, a host database at least initially undiscovered by the backup node cluster, one or more processors coupled with memory storing instructions that, when executed, perform operations comprising at least installing a backup agent on at least one node of the host database node cluster, registering the host at the backup service, based on the host registration, triggering a host database discovery process to discover the undiscovered database automatically, the discovery process including a discovery call, in response to the discovery call, receiving metadata relating to the discovered database, and communicating with the discovered database.
